The Protective Shield of the Skull

The skull, composed of several fused bones, acts as a robust shield, safeguarding the delicate brain from external threats. This protective function is paramount, as the brain is highly susceptible to injury. The skull's rigid structure effectively absorbs and dissipates the impact of external forces, preventing direct contact with the brain. This protective barrier is particularly crucial during infancy and childhood, when the brain is still developing and more vulnerable to damage. The skull's ability to protect the brain from trauma is a testament to its vital role in ensuring the brain's integrity and functionality.

The Skull's Influence on Brain Growth

The skull's role extends beyond mere protection; it actively influences the growth and development of the brain. The cranium, unlike other bones in the body, is not fully formed at birth. Instead, it comprises several separate bones that gradually fuse together as the brain grows. This process, known as ossification, is intricately linked to brain development. As the brain expands, the skull bones are pushed apart, creating space for its growth. This dynamic interplay between the skull and the brain ensures that the cranium provides adequate space for the developing brain, allowing it to reach its full potential.
